Pesticide Use and Residue on Bananas

Bananas are typically grown in tropical climates where pests and diseases can be prevalent. Conventional banana farming often relies on chemical pesticides to protect crops and ensure high yields. These pesticides may include insecticides, fungicides, and herbicides. While bananas have a thick peel that generally protects the edible fruit from direct pesticide exposure, residues can still be present on the peel’s surface.

The level of pesticide residue on bananas is generally lower compared to other fruits with edible skins, such as apples or grapes. However, farmworkers and the environment may be more directly impacted by pesticide use in conventional banana production.

Organic banana farming restricts the use of synthetic pesticides, instead promoting natural pest control methods such as:

  • Biological pest control using beneficial insects
  • Crop rotation and intercropping to reduce pest populations
  • Use of organic-approved substances like neem oil or sulfur

These methods aim to reduce chemical residues and environmental impact, though organic bananas may sometimes have more cosmetic imperfections due to lower pesticide use.

Health Implications of Organic vs. Conventional Bananas

From a nutritional standpoint, both organic and conventional bananas offer similar amounts of essential nutrients such as potassium, vitamin C, and dietary fiber. The primary health consideration related to organic bananas is the reduced exposure to synthetic pesticide residues, which some consumers prefer to avoid.

Current research indicates that pesticide residues on conventional bananas are typically below the safety limits set by regulatory agencies. However, some people choose organic bananas to minimize their overall pesticide exposure, especially for vulnerable populations such as children and pregnant women.

Other health considerations include:

  • Allergenicity: Organic bananas are not inherently less allergenic than conventional ones.
  • Contaminants: Organic standards prohibit synthetic fertilizers and genetically modified organisms (GMOs), which may be a factor for some consumers.
  • Microbial safety: Both organic and conventional bananas are generally safe when washed and peeled properly.

Environmental Impact of Banana Farming

Banana cultivation can have significant environmental effects, including deforestation, soil degradation, water consumption, and pesticide runoff. Organic banana farming practices are designed to mitigate some of these impacts through:

  • Avoidance of synthetic chemicals that can harm non-target species and pollute water sources
  • Enhanced soil health through organic amendments and crop diversity
  • Conservation of biodiversity by supporting natural pest predators and maintaining habitat

However, organic banana production may require more land or labor inputs to achieve similar yields, which could influence its overall environmental footprint.

Economic Considerations and Availability

Organic bananas tend to be priced higher than their conventional counterparts due to more labor-intensive farming practices and lower yields. Additionally, certification costs and supply chain factors contribute to the price difference.

Availability of organic bananas may vary regionally, depending on consumer demand and local agricultural infrastructure. In some markets, organic bananas are widely available year-round, while in others, they may be seasonal or limited to specialty stores.

Health Considerations When Choosing Organic Bananas

When deciding whether to purchase organic bananas, it is important to consider the potential health implications of pesticide exposure versus organic cultivation practices. Conventional bananas are often treated with synthetic pesticides and fungicides to prevent infestations and fungal diseases during growth and storage. While the banana peel is not typically consumed, residues can still pose risks through handling and cross-contamination.

Key health factors include:

  • Pesticide Residue Exposure: Conventional bananas may carry trace amounts of pesticides such as chlorpyrifos, imazalil, and thiabendazole, which have been linked to neurological and hormonal disruptions in some studies.
  • Allergen and Chemical Sensitivities: Individuals with heightened sensitivities may experience adverse reactions from pesticide residues.
  • Nutrient Content: Current research indicates minimal differences in macronutrient and micronutrient levels between organic and conventional bananas.

Because bananas have a thick protective peel, the likelihood of significant pesticide ingestion is lower compared to fruits consumed with the skin. However, washing hands after handling conventional bananas can minimize any residue transfer.

Nutritional Profile of Organic Versus Conventional Bananas

Scientific analyses comparing organic and conventional bananas reveal the following nutritional characteristics:

Nutrient Organic Bananas (per 100g) Conventional Bananas (per 100g)
Calories ~89 kcal ~89 kcal
Carbohydrates ~23 g ~23 g
Sugars ~12 g ~12 g
Dietary Fiber ~2.6 g ~2.6 g
Vitamin C ~8.7 mg ~8.7 mg
Potassium ~358 mg ~358 mg
Magnesium ~27 mg ~27 mg

The differences in macro- and micronutrient content between organic and conventional bananas are negligible. Therefore, the nutritional benefit of choosing organic bananas is minimal, and decisions are more often influenced by health, environmental, and ethical considerations.

Frequently Asked Questions (FAQs)

What are the main differences between organic and conventional bananas?
Organic bananas are grown without synthetic pesticides, herbicides, or fertilizers, and they often follow stricter environmental and labor standards. Conventional bananas may use chemical inputs to increase yield and control pests.

Are organic bananas healthier than conventional bananas?
Organic bananas typically contain fewer pesticide residues, but their nutritional content is largely similar to conventional bananas. The health benefits mainly come from reduced chemical exposure rather than significant nutrient differences.

Do organic bananas cost significantly more than conventional ones?
Organic bananas generally have a higher price due to more labor-intensive farming practices and certification costs. However, prices vary by region and retailer.

Is the environmental impact lower when choosing organic bananas?
Yes, organic banana farming tends to have a lower environmental footprint by promoting biodiversity, reducing chemical runoff, and improving soil health compared to conventional methods.

Are organic bananas always free from pesticides?
Organic bananas are grown without synthetic pesticides, but some natural or approved organic pesticides may still be used. They undergo strict regulation to minimize harmful chemical residues.

How can I tell if bananas are truly organic?
Look for certification labels from recognized organizations such as USDA Organic or EU Organic. These certifications ensure compliance with organic farming standards and regular inspections.
